FLOAT ANGLE PROBES FOR MONITORING WELLBORE FLUID COMPOSITION AND METHODS OF USING THE SAME

A method includes conveying a wellbore fluid into a container of a wellsite system, the container having a float angle hydrometer housed therein and the float angle hydrometer including a buoyant structure, and a measuring component housed within or attached to the buoyant structure. The method further includes determining one or more fluid properties of the wellbore fluid with the float angle hydrometer based on an inclination of the buoyant structure within the wellbore fluid, the one or more fluid properties including at least one of density, specific gravity, or fluid level.

METHOD FOR MODIFYING GAS DENSITY RELAY, AND GAS DENSITY RELAY HAVING ONLINE SELF-CHECKING FUNCTION AND CHECKING METHOD THEREFOR

The modification method for the gas density relay, the gas density relay with the online self-check function and the check method thereof provided by this application are used for high-voltage and medium-voltage electrical equipment, including a gas density relay body, a gas density detection sensor, a temperature regulating mechanism, an online check contact signal sampling unit and an intelligent control unit. Regulate temperature rise and fall of the temperature compensation element of the gas density relay body through the temperature regulating mechanism, which leads to a contact action of the gas density relay body, the contact action is transferred to the intelligent control unit through the online check contact signal sampling unit, and the intelligent control unit detects the operating value and/or return value of the contact signal of the gas density relay body based on the density value at the time of contact action. The gas density relay check can be completed without maintainer at the site, so as to realize free maintenance, greatly improve the reliability of power grid, increase work efficiency and reduce the cost.

VIBRONIC SENSOR WITH REDUCED FACILITY FOR GAS BLASTING

A device for determining and/or monitoring at least one process variable of a medium includes a mechanically vibratable unit, a drive/receiver unit and an electronic unit. The drive/receiver unit is designed to excite the mechanically vibratable unit to produce mechanical vibrations using an electrical excitation signal, and to receive the mechanical vibrations of the mechanically vibratable unit and convert them into an electrical reception signal. The electronics unit is designed to generate the excitation signal on the basis of the received signal, to set a frequency of the excitation signal in such a way that there is a predeterminable phase shift between the excitation signal and the received signal, and to determine the at least one process variable on the basis of the received signal, the mechanically vibratable unit comprising a diaphragm, and a surface of the diaphragm facing the process being curved.

S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R ESTIMATING QUALITY OF REFRIGERANT AT INLET OF COMPRESSOR IN THERMAL SYSTEM OF ELECTRIC VEHICLE

A system includes a compressor outlet temperature module, a refrigerant quality module, and a correction factor module. The compressor outlet temperature module is configured to estimate a temperature at an outlet of a compressor in a thermal system of an electric vehicle. The refrigerant quality module is configured to estimate a quality of refrigerant at an inlet of the compressor based on an enthalpy at the compressor inlet and an inlet enthalpy correction factor. The refrigerant quality is a ratio of vapor refrigerant mass to total refrigerant mass. The correction factor module is configured to determine the inlet enthalpy correction factor based on the estimated compressor outlet temperature and a temperature measured at the compressor outlet.

SPECTROMETRIC ANALYSIS OF MICROBES

A method of analysis using mass spectrometry and/or ion mobility spectrometry is disclosed. The method comprises: using a first device to generate smoke, aerosol or vapour from a target comprising or consisting of a microbial population; mass analysing and/or ion mobility analysing said smoke, aerosol or vapour, or ions derived therefrom, in order to obtain spectrometric data; and analysing said spectrometric data in order to analyse said microbial population.
